Output 34c0e1e62b86c4039a2c9e9dc3d2e3bec4d75cab3beff10c64cbe416fb9c830c:2

value
1577211
script pubkey
OP_0 OP_PUSHBYTES_20 59f187551ed2d21624b84644d9ce983348a2ad6f
address
bc1qt8ccw4g76tfpvf9cgezdnn5cxdy29tt0567x9w
transaction
34c0e1e62b86c4039a2c9e9dc3d2e3bec4d75cab3beff10c64cbe416fb9c830c
confirmations
235885
spent
true